本研究以臺北市天母國中實施之「AI元宇宙」藝術才能區域性資優方案課程為研究對象,聚焦於人工智慧(artificial intelligence, AI)生成技術融入藝術教育之教學設計與實施歷程。課程透過規劃-實施-省思-修正的循環歷程,探討AI工具在引導學生進行角色創作、情感表達、劇本生成、三維(three-dimensional, 3D)建模與虛擬實境(virtual reality, VR)體驗等學習活動中的應用成效。本課程著重於結合AI生成技術與表演藝術教學,旨在提升學生的創造力、表演知能與批判思考能力,並引導學生透過AI生成工具探索自我內在情感,進而轉化為具象的藝術表達。最後,透過《我們推的恐懼》成果展演,學生展現了在角色詮釋、情感表達及劇本創作上的探索與成長。課程實施結果發現,AI輔助藝術才能資優教育,具有提升學習效能與深化情感教育的潛力,並建議未來進一步優化課程設計,以形成可供後續教學優化與課程發展之依據。 |

This study examines the implementation of the“AI Metaverse”regional gifted education program in visual and performing arts at Tian-mu Junior High School in Taipei. The research focuses on the instructional design and pedagogical practices integrating artificial intelligence (AI) generative technologies into arts education. Adopting a curriculum research approach, The curriculum goes through a cyclic process of planning, implementation, reflection, and revision to explore the effective-ness of AI tools in facilitating students' learning activities, including character creation, emotional expression, script generation, three-dimensional (3D) modeling, and virtual reality (VR) experiences. The curriculum emphasizes the integration of AI-generated content with per-forming arts instruction, aiming to enhance students’creativity, performance literacy, and critical thinking skills. It further guides students in using AI generative tools to explore their inner emotional landscapes and transform these into concrete artistic expressions. Culminating in a final performance titled“The Fears We Push”, students demonstrated notable growth in character interpretation, emotional articulation, and script development. The results of the curriculum implementation found that AI-assisted education for artistically gifted students holds significant potential for improving learning effectiveness and deepening emotional education. The study recommends continued refinement of curriculum design to serve as a foundation for future instructional innovation and sustainable curriculum development. |
